Local Yarrawarrah lawn care

From the windmill at the village to the park boundary

Postcode 2233 runs from the shopping village, with its landmark windmill, and the community hall, out toward the fire trails along Royal National Park. That range matters: a lawn near the shops is judged on how it looks, while a boundary block is also judged on how much fuel it’s carrying.

Sandstone-derived sandy soil covers most of Yarrawarrah, and buffalo and couch both perform well on it, especially on the drier, more open lawns set back from the reserve edge. Most homes are 1960s and 70s houses on generous bushland-fringe blocks, built for a level of upkeep that occasional visits don’t really deliver.

Seasonal lawn support

Yarrawarrah lawns through every season

Growth through spring and summer needs closer attention here than most suburbs get, simply because taller grass along the park boundary means more fuel right as fire risk peaks. Autumn becomes the tidy-up window, winter brings the usual slowdown, and boundary blocks still do better staying on a consistent schedule regardless of season.

Can regular mowing help manage bushfire fuel loads on Yarrawarrah properties bordering Royal National Park?

Yes. Keeping grass short and garden growth controlled on a consistent schedule is one of the most practical ways to cut fuel load on a boundary property, and a regular mowing visit achieves that without any extra work on your part.

Which grass copes best with the sandy soil around here?

Buffalo and couch both do well, particularly on the drier, more open lawns set back from the immediate reserve edge, where shade and moisture matter less.

Is it better to remove cut grass and green waste rather than leave it on site near the bush?

Yes — material stacked near the house adds to the fuel load rather than reducing it, so taking it away is the safer option on these blocks.
